java学习
文章平均质量分 51
_Macaque
这个作者很懒,什么都没留下…
展开
-
java通过时间戳获得时间字符串
String timeStr = new SimpleDateFormat(“yyyy-MM-dd”).format(new Date(historyTime*1000)); 这里的时间戳是秒数,需要乘以1000,转化成毫秒数。原创 2016-11-26 12:38:56 · 1627 阅读 · 0 评论 -
java运算符,>>,>>>,<<
>>:有符号右移 >>>:无符号右移 >>:有符号右移,就是把int值在内存中的补码,整体向右移动,空出来的位补符号位。 >>>:无符号右移,就是把int值在内存中的补码,整体向右移动,空出来的位补0。 int类型的数据,在内存中是按照补码的形式存放的。右移的时候,先把这32位的补码,整体先移动相应的位数。如果是>>,则因为移动空出来的位,就补上符号位(即32位补码中的最高位)。如果是原创 2017-07-06 23:01:23 · 287 阅读 · 0 评论 -
Java List.toArray 问题
public static void main(String[] args) { List<Integer> list = new ArrayList<>(Arrays.asList(1, 2, 4)); Integer[] arr = list.toArray(); }Incompatible types. Required: java.lang.In原创 2017-10-20 17:32:27 · 728 阅读 · 0 评论 -
文章标题
1:自增赋值的理解 public static void main(String[] args) { int count = 0; for (int i = 0; i < 10; i++) { count = count++; } System.out.println(count); }上述的程序最原创 2017-12-10 19:16:38 · 121 阅读 · 0 评论 -
java8 之一行代码解决
java 8 一行代码 最大 最小原创 2017-12-25 22:55:26 · 342 阅读 · 0 评论 -
793. Preimage Size of Factorial Zeroes Function題解
原題描述如下: Let f(x) be the number of zeroes at the end of x!. (Recall that x! = 1 * 2 * 3 * ... * x, and by convention, 0! = 1.) For example, f(3) = 0 because 3! = 6 has no zeroes at the end,原创 2018-03-08 10:16:34 · 297 阅读 · 0 评论